ECB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:ECBK - Get Free Report) was the recipient of a large growth in short interest in March. As of March 31st, there was short interest totalling 13,800 shares, a growth of 32.7% from the March 15th total of 10,400 shares. Approximately 0.2% of the company's stock are sold short. Based on an average trading volume of 11,600 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 1.2 days.

ECB Bancorp, Inc operating as a holding company for Everett Co-operative Bank that provides various banking products and services. The company accepts various deposit products, including certificate of deposit accounts, IRAs, money market accounts, savings accounts, demand deposit accounts, and interest-bearing and noninterest-bearing checking accounts.
